On Sat, Aug 21, 2021 at 02:52:40PM +0200, René Scharfe wrote:
xmalloc() dies on error, allows zero-sized allocations and enforces
GIT_ALLOC_LIMIT for testing.  Our mmap replacement doesn't need any of
that.  Let's cut out the wrapper, reject zero-sized requests as required
by POSIX and use malloc(3) directly.  Allocation errors were needlessly
handled by git_mmap() before; this code becomes reachable now.
Thanks, this is a good idea. As you note, the function was already
expecting a possible NULL return. And I think in general it's good for
our compat/ wrappers to stay as close to the OS-level functions they're
emulating as possible.
